These German World War II black pebbled leather cartridge pouches feature three-pocket designs for Kar98k rifle ammunition strippers measuring 8 1/2 x 4 x 1 1/2 inches. Each pouch unit incorporates three individually flapped compartments, front leather closure straps, metal stud fasteners, dual rear belt loops, and a central steel suspender D-ring. One pouch displays manufacturer stampings for Jean Weipert in Offenbach am Main dated 1942 alongside an official military Waffenamt acceptance mark, prior to the widespread shift to three-letter ordnance codes such as "jhz". Additional late-war Reichsbetriebsnummer code "0/1032/0001" remains clearly visible on the reverse side. Offenbach am Main translates to Offenbach on the Main. The leather retains strong structural integrity with intact stitching, displaying light field wear and minor surface friction marks from period use.
